Output bfa1757b3483b57ab6941b68b920607d25810f08958bdf303986e9452a14a980:1

value
51298
script pubkey
OP_0 OP_PUSHBYTES_20 e1004c7f51b614a739b0a7a25873933fbd5a8d0b
address
tb1quyqycl63kc22wwds5739suun87744rgt7265vy
transaction
bfa1757b3483b57ab6941b68b920607d25810f08958bdf303986e9452a14a980
confirmations
82618
spent
true